Reform UK's Robert Jenrick says he is "entirely confident" his party followed all electoral rules after reports about a wealthy backer transferring money to his mother before her donations. It comes following a report that George Cottrell transferred over £1.5 million to his mother Fiona Cottrell shortly before she donated to Reform in 2024. Report by Kennedyl.
